Soft, flaky strawberry cream cheese scones combining fresh strawberries and tangy cream cheese in a tender, buttery dough. Perfect for breakfast, brunch, or a sweet snack.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1/3 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 tablespoon ba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ter, cold and cubed
  • 4 ounces cream cheese, cold and cubed
  • 2/3 cup fresh strawberries, chopped
  • 2/3 cup heavy cream
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 egg, lightly beaten (for brushing the tops)
  • Optional: powdered sugar for dusting

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 200°C (400°F).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per or a silicone baking mat.
  2. In a large bowl, whisk together flour, sugar, baking powder, and salt.
  3. Add cold butter and cream cheese cubes to the dry ingredients. Cut them in with a pastry cutter or fingers until mixture resembles coarse crumbs.
  4. Gently fold in chopped strawberries without mashing them.
  5. In a small bowl, stir together heavy cream and vanilla extract. Pour slowly into dry ingredients and gently mix until dough just comes together; avoid overmixing.
  6. Turn dough onto a lightly floured surface. Pat or roll into a 1-inch thick rectangle.
  7. Cut dough into triangles or rounds, as preferred.
  8. Place scones on prepared baking sheet with space to rise.
  9. Brush tops lightly with beaten egg for a golden shine.
  10. Bake for 18-22 minutes until tops are golden brown and a toothpick inserted comes out clean.
  11. Transfer to a wire rack to cool slightly before serving.
  12. Optional: Dust with powdered sugar before serving.

Notes

Do not overmix dough to avoid tough scones; gentle folding is important., Keep butter and cream cheese cold for flaky layers., If using frozen strawberries, thaw and pat dry to prevent soggy dough., Egg wash provides a beautiful golden shine., For a flavor twist, add a little lemon zest to enhance strawberry flavor.
